So what the heck is a tech stack anyway?
Your tech stack if your digital toolbox — it’s a collection of software and digital tools you use to run your business or your personal life without losing your mind.
Some tools in your tech stack can include:
📝 Productivity & Note-taking | 👩🏻💼 Customer Relationship Management (CRM) | 🧾 Project Management | 👨🏼💻 Social Media Management |
---|---|---|---|
Notion (all-in-one workspace) Google Keep (quick notes and reminders) | Hubspot (comprehensive marketing and sales) Apptio (business management) Honeybook (client management for creatives) | Monday.com (visual project tracking) Asana (team collaboration) Trello (kanban-style organization) | Loomly (content planning and scheduling) Buffer (social media scheduling) Later (visual content planning) |
Okay, how do I know which tools make sense for me?
Choosing the right tech stack for you, your business, or your client is not rocket science. Let’s break it down into some manageable steps:
Know yourself, your business, or your clients
What tasks are eating up your time right now?
Which manual processes do you dream of automating?
What's your biggest daily frustration?
Do some research — but don’t get lost in it
What are you favourite content creators using?
What tools do your favourite solopreneurs swear by
Check out some review sites for side-by-side comparisons (we have some here, but also G2, GetApp, and Capterra
Select 3-5 tools to test drive
Free trials are your friend!
Don't sign up for everything at once
Set aside an hour a day (or an hour a week)
Test drive one product at a time and learn as much as possible about the tool. Look at the product’s pricing structure, customer support options, and key functionality
Make a decision
Choose the tool that meets most of your needs
Don’t expect the tool to be perfect, but give it a fair shot
You can switch later (but hopefully not)

The right tech stack should supercharge your productivity and streamline your processes. It should make your life easier, not harder. Start building your digital toolbox today and keep moving towards your goals.
